Message type: E = Error
Message class: /PLMI/PPE_SP -
Message number: 033
Message text: Existing description overtaken for node &1&2

/PLMI/PPE_SP033 Existing description overtaken for node &1&2
typically occurs in the context of SAP's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) or similar modules where product structures or descriptions are being managed. This error indicates that there is a conflict or an issue with the descriptions of nodes in a product structure or a similar hierarchy.Cause:
- Duplicate Descriptions: The error often arises when there are duplicate descriptions for nodes in a product structure. This can happen if the same description is being used for multiple nodes, leading to ambiguity.
- Data Migration Issues: If data has been migrated from another system or if there have been recent changes to the product structure, inconsistencies may arise.
- Configuration Issues: Incorrect configuration settings in the PLM module can also lead to this error.
Solution:
- Check Node Descriptions: Review the descriptions of the nodes mentioned in the error message. Ensure that each node has a unique description.
- Update Descriptions: If duplicates are found, update the descriptions to make them unique. This can often be done in the relevant transaction or through the PLM interface.
- Data Consistency Check: Run consistency checks in the PLM module to identify and resolve any discrepancies in the product structure.
- Review Configuration: Check the configuration settings in the PLM module to ensure that they are set up correctly and do not lead to conflicts.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ific version of your SAP system for any known issues or additional troubleshooting steps.
